Claiming Your Casino Welcome Bonus

The 100% match applies to your opening deposit between £10 and £1,000. Deposit £500, receive £500 bonus; deposit the full £1,000, pocket £1,000 extra. Your bonus funds arrive instantly and sit in a separate balance until you've met the wagering requirement.

The wagering sits at 35x the bonus amount — that's in line with mid-market standards across UK sites. On a £500 bonus, you're looking at £17,500 in total wagers before withdrawal. Slots contribute 100% toward that target; table games 10%; live dealers don't count at all. Check which games suit your play style before staking heavy on roulette.

Your bonus stays valid for 30 days from claim. Maximum bet while you're wagering is £5 per spin or hand — a standard safety cap to prevent bonus abuse.

Is It a Safe Place to Play?

Licence and Regulation

Katana Spin operates under a Curacao eGaming licence. The operator entity and full licence details are available on the casino's footer — check there for the current registration number and contact address. This licence permits the platform to offer real-money gaming to players in jurisdictions where Curacao-licensed operators are permitted. The specifics of what that means for your region are down to local law, so review the terms before you play.

Is Katana Spin Safe and Legal in United Kingdom?

Katana Spin is not regulated by the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C). It operates under Curacao jurisdiction instead. For UK players, this means the platform sits outside the UKGC's direct oversight — you won't have access to the UKGC's dispute resolution or compensation schemes. That said, Katana Spin uses standard industry protections: SSL encryption, KYC (Know Your Customer) identity checks during signup, and AML (Anti-Money Laundering) verification on withdrawals. Always check the terms before depositing, and if you have doubts about legality in your area, contact your local gambling authority.
